Our online workshops and webinars unite organizations, communities, and individuals in conversation about the public's health. Our first Dialogue4Health Web Forum, back in 2008, was born from months of planning, deliberation, design, and testing. Now with years of experience behind us and an international community of practitioners, policy makers, researchers and activists at our side, we have a jam-packed calendar of live events, social networking, and an ever-expanding resource library.

Our presence and our platform are growing immensely, but our purpose remains true to our first forum: we are devoted to connecting the practice of public health to partners in other sectors who have the power to deeply influence health outcomes. Today, we've hosted over 200 Web Forums with over 44,000 attendees.
